Cloning and Expression of Stress Associated Protein Gene from Banana (Musa acuminata L.AAA group,cv.Brazilian)

    Abstract:

    The aim of this paper is to acquire genes related to the stress response in banana.A stress associated protein gene was acquired from banana roots cDNA library by randomly sequencing,which was named MaSAP1 (GenBank accession number:AGH14257.1).The sequence amplified from banana root cDNA was the same with fragment sequences of plasmid OZ092 in library,indicating that MaSAP1 was a full-length cDNA,containing a 510 bp of the largest open reading frame,encoding 169 amino acids.The homology alignment of protein sequence found to contain complete A20 and AN1 motif.Phylogenetic analysis indicated that the MaSAP1 was closer with Oryza sativa and Aeluropus littoralis.Tissue-specific expression study showed that the expression of MaSAP1 was higher in the roots and fruits,the lowest in the stems.Real-time PCR analysis showed MaSAP1 in response to hormone treatment,and also in response to various stress,such as drought,low temperature,high salt and FocTR4.Altogether the results in this work demonstrated that MaSAP1 may play an important biological role in plant growth and development,and plant response to different stress types.
